When Glazing Repair Is the Right Choice
Many commercial glazing systems can continue performing efficiently through targeted repairs.
Repair is often appropriate when:
- Broken storefront glass requires replacement
- Insulated glass units develop condensation or seal failure
- Commercial entrance doors require adjustment
- Automatic entrance systems require servicing
- Door closers, pivots, locks, and panic hardware become worn
- Weather seals deteriorate after years of exposure
- Minor water intrusion develops
- Existing aluminum storefront framing remains structurally sound
Prompt repairs restore safety, appearance, and energy performance while minimizing disruptions to employees, tenants, customers, patients, visitors, and daily business operations.
When Glazing Replacement Creates Better Long-Term Value
Replacement often becomes the preferred long-term investment as commercial buildings age.
Replacement is commonly recommended when:
- Multiple insulated glass units have failed
- Energy efficiency continues declining
- Maintenance costs continue increasing
- Commercial façades become outdated
- Moisture infiltration becomes recurring
- Tenant improvement projects require modernization
- Capital improvement plans include exterior upgrades
- Existing glazing systems no longer meet current building performance standards
Modern glazing systems improve insulation, daylighting, occupant comfort, sustainability, operational efficiency, and the overall performance of the building envelope while reducing long-term operating expenses.

The Pacific Northwest Climate Influences Glazing Performance
Commercial buildings throughout Bellevue experience environmental conditions that require durable, high-performance glazing systems.
Property owners commonly prepare for:
- Frequent rainfall
- Wind-driven rain
- High humidity
- Moisture intrusion
- Seasonal storms
- Strong winds
- Occasional snow and ice
- Moderate summer temperatures
- Seasonal temperature fluctuations
These environmental conditions influence glazing specifications, framing systems, waterproofing strategies, sealant performance, thermal efficiency, condensation control, and preventative maintenance planning.
